After many years, my faithful Lindstom side cutters broke – OK, I abused them so it was my fault. But the replacement price was horrendous – about £60. So I decided to try these Engineer side-cutters at a fraction of the price. And I am extremely pleased with my choice. They are high quality, with sharp and precise alignment, excelling in so many areas. I highly recommend these Engineer side-cutters – well made, excellent value and top quality. My first test was to see how close the cutting edges were aligned by shining a light through the blades whilst closed – and they were 100% perfect along the full length of the cutting edges. Then I tried cutting a single sheet of normal 80gr photocopier paper – and they did, to my amazement! Even my Lindstrom side cutters wouldn’t do that. And they feel so much better than my Lindstrom side-cutters – the spring mechanism is positive and the plastic handles are very comfortable. Plus – they are ESD safe – meaning they are safe from electrostatic discharge, so I can repair my processor board in my B&O amplifier without risk of destroying the ESD-sensitive chip. Won't cut paracord in one go...
...but will cut MDPC-X Sleeving and other PET sleeving extremely well with a precise, neat cut. Although the Knipex equivalent side cutters are about 20% more expensive they will do the same precise, neat cut on both paracord and MDPC-X Sleeving so in the long run are better value for that kind of use. Looking at the blades which seem well ground and angled I can't see why they don't cut paracord neatly so am a bit puzzled (I have set the opening adjuster to its widest).
